How the formula works
This tool implements the standardized Modified Bavarian Formula: 1 + 3 × [(Max Possible Grade − Your Grade) ÷ (Max Possible Grade − Minimum Passing Grade)]. It scales your University of Delhi (DU) grading data directly against the German parameters required for international evaluations.
